Sucraid Therapeutic Trial
It may sometimes be clinically inappropriate, difficult, or inconvenient to perform a small bowel biopsy or breath hydrogen test to make a definitive diagnosis of CSID.
If the diagnosis of CSID is in doubt, it may be warranted to conduct a short therapeutic trial (e.g. one week) with Sucraid® to assess response in a patient suspected of sucrase deficiency.
